Refer to part number # 329738 for horn button cap. This emblem was also installed on door panels for Camaro equipped with power windows. Refer to part number # 3879552 for bezel. Inserts into the door panel bezel.
The emblem features a black background with white Bow Tie insignia. Specs Chevrolet Applications:1971-1981 Camaro w/NK4 option 1974-1981 door panel with power windows 1971-1979 Nova option. Reproduction Bowie horn cap emblem for 1971-81 Camaro and 1971-79 Nova model's equipped with the optional NK4 4-spoke sport steering wheel.
